The global thyristor market is expected to reach a valuation of approximately $6.5 billion by 2035, with the Asia-Pacific region alone projected to grow at a CAGR of over 5.5% during this period. This growth can be attributed to the rapid adoption of electric vehicles, with the International Energy Agency (IEA) reporting that global EV sales surpassed 6.6 million units in 2021, marking a remarkable 108% increase over the previous year. This surge in electric vehicle sales significantly correlates with the increasing demand for high-performance power management solutions, which thyristors are well-positioned to provide. For instance, the integration of thyristors in EV charging infrastructure enhances the efficiency and reliability of power delivery, further driving their adoption in this burgeoning market.
Additionally, the push for renewable energy—particularly solar and wind—has resulted in a notable uptick in the installation of thyristor-based converters, which are essential for optimizing energy conversion and grid integration. According to the Global Wind Energy Council, the total installed capacity of wind power reached 743 GW in 2021, illustrating a 12% increase from the previous year. Such advancements not only showcase the effectiveness of thyristors in managing renewable energy but also highlight their critical role in facilitating the transition to a sustainable energy ecosystem.
